A co-worker and a good friend of mine passed away in the hospital yesterday 10-1-06 after a tragic accident trying to race another car on the highway. The guys kept taunting him, talking shit and flipping him off...so of course he got pissed and went after them. It was my friend driving with his girlfriend in the passanger seat(another good friend/co-worker) and another guy in the back seat(yet another friend/co-worker). He lost control of the car and flipped it about 3 times. Got thrown out of the car along with his girlfriend and the other guy still trapped in the back seat. After the car came to a complete stop he got up and walked over to his girlfriend until the ambulance arrived. The guy in the back seat broke his leg and got stabbed by a piece of metal in his leg. My friend was pronounced dead at the hospital. The cause: a fractured skull/head trauma and internal bleeding. His girlfriend: unknown yet but pretty messed up. Just thought I might let you guys know...I know people are still gonna keep racing no matter what, just keep in mind those you might end up hurting in the end...
